ISO defines usability as "The extent to which a product can be used by specified users to achieve specified goals with effectiveness, efficiency, and satisfaction in a specified context of use." The word "usability" also refers to methods for improving ease-of-use during the design process. WebOct 20, 2024 · Step 1: Determine the Metric. Time on task is the most commonly collected metric for learnability studies. The reason is the power law of learning, which says that the time it takes to complete a task decreases with the number of repetitions of that task. WebAccessibility, Usability, and Inclusion. Accessibility, usability, and inclusion are closely related aspects in creating a web that works for everyone. Their goals, approaches, and guidelines overlap significantly. It is most effective to address them together when designing and developing websites and applications.
